"""This application demonstrates how to perform operations on data (content)
18+
when using Google Cloud CDN (Content Delivery Network).
19+
20+
For more information, see the README.md under /cdn and the documentation
21+
at https://cloud.google.com/cdn/docs.
22+
"""
23+
24+
import argparse
25+
import base64
26+
import datetime
27+
import hashlib
28+
import hmac
29+
30+
from six.moves import urllib
31+
32+
33+
# [BEGIN sign_url]
34+
def sign_url(url, key_name, base64_key, expiration_time):
35+
"""Gets the Signed URL string for the specified URL and configuration.
36+
37+
Args:
38+
url: URL to sign as a string.
39+
key_name: name of the signing key as a string.
40+
base64_key: signing key as a base64 encoded string.
41+
expiration_time: expiration time as a UTC datetime object.
42+
43+
Returns:
44+
Returns the Signed URL appended with the query parameters based on the
45+
specified configuration.
46+
"""
47+
stripped_url = url.strip()
48+
parsed_url = urllib.parse.urlsplit(stripped_url)
49+
query_params = urllib.parse.parse_qs(
50+
parsed_url.query, keep_blank_values=True)
51+
epoch = datetime.datetime.utcfromtimestamp(0)
52+
expiration_timestamp = int((expiration_time - epoch).total_seconds())
53+
decoded_key = base64.urlsafe_b64decode(base64_key)
54+
55+
url_pattern = u'{url}{separator}Expires={expires}&KeyName={key_name}'
56+
57+
url_to_sign = url_pattern.format(
58+
url=stripped_url,
59+
separator='&' if query_params else '?',
60+
expires=expiration_timestamp,
61+
key_name=key_name)
62+
63+
digest = hmac.new(
64+
decoded_key, url_to_sign.encode('utf-8'), hashlib.sha1).digest()
65+
signature = base64.urlsafe_b64encode(digest).decode('utf-8')
66+
67+
signed_url = u'{url}&Signature={signature}'.format(
68+
url=url_to_sign, signature=signature)
69+
70+
print(signed_url)
71+
# [END sign_url]
